Played here today under sunny skies and wonderful temperature of 70 degrees and very little wind.  It has been a while since playing this course and today I am happy to say it was worth it.  They have a very good over seed, fairways are still on the soft side so had many mud balls.  Greens although a bit on the slow side putted very smoothly.  Tee areas flat with no funny lies to speak of.  Bunkers had lot of sand, it fact to much on one hole as UGP friend Bill lost a ball in one of them.  Our POP was about 4 hours and we had a five-some. that was held up by a foursome in front of us.  Range balls today were also complimentary.

Have to add playing with UGP and his buddy Bill was great, both hit it very good, I think UGP was even or 1 under.  Myself the game is a work in progress but am praying it comes around to respectful once again, we will be back to Diamondback for sure.

Had to wait 6 months to play with Lefty again - worth the wait - good time had. DB has done a great job on a low budget. Greens rolled true at about 8 which seems to be about standard for mid to lower tier courses. I really like DB as it fits my game - driving the ball is the key.  Don't hesitate to play it - solid mid tier, and tougher than most.  Lefty  S...h and UGP

Posted by: @s333h

Good score UGP. Do you had difficulties with your tee shot at the 10th hole?

10 sets up perfectly for my fade. Actually an easier shot from the white tees. It's a 3 shot hole so a drive of 180 on the left side is all you really need, then lay up short of the pond on the right, and a short shot to the green. I typically hit driver, hybrid, sand wedge on 10.
